Key Skills to Look For
Data Analysis Tools
Proficiency in tools such as Excel, SPSS, or R is essential for a research analyst. They should be able to collect, analyze, and interpret large data sets to provide actionable insights.
Market Research Methodologies
A research analyst should be familiar with various market research methodologies, including surveys, focus groups, and customer interviews.
Industry Knowledge
Knowledge of the local industry, including market trends and consumer behavior, is crucial for a research analyst in Kuwait City.
Communication Skills
Effective communication skills are necessary for presenting research findings to stakeholders and making recommendations.
Statistical Analysis
A research analyst should be able to apply statistical techniques to analyze data and identify patterns.
Problem-Solving Skills
Research analysts should be able to think critically and develop creative solutions to complex problems.
Collaboration and Teamwork
The ability to work collaboratively with cross-functional teams is essential for a research analyst.
Time Management
Research analysts should be able to manage their time effectively to meet project deadlines.

Challenges to Watch Out For
Data Quality Issues
Data quality issues can arise if the data is incomplete, inaccurate, or inconsistent. To mitigate this, it is essential to establish clear data collection and validation processes.
Communication Breakdowns
Communication breakdowns can occur if there is a lack of clarity around project objectives or if stakeholders are not kept informed. Regular check-ins and clear briefs can help to prevent this.
Scope Creep
Scope creep can occur if the project objectives are not clearly defined or if there are changes to the project scope. Establishing clear project objectives and change management processes can help to mitigate this.
